By Glazyl Y. Masculino
BACOLOD City – A total of 1,205 grams of suspected shabu worth P18,075,000 was seized from a high value target drug personality in a buy-bust at Barangay Taculing here early Friday morning.
Personnel of Police Station 3 led by Major Ruel Culanag conducted the operation around 3:30 a.m. against Kenneth Jacosalem, 27, of the said village.
Jacosalem initially escaped after jumping from the roof of their house. But he was later arrested when he returned to his house two hours later.
Police seized 15 plastic wrappers of suspected shabu, a backpack, the P1,000 marked money, and a weighing scale.
Drug charges are being readied against him. He is detained in the police station.
